如何处理vue开发中遇到的跨域请求问题
概述:
在Vue开发中,经常会遇到需要发送跨域请求的情况。跨域请求指的是在浏览器中访问一个域名下的资源时,该资源的域名与当前的域名不同。由于浏览器的同源策略限制,跨域请求默认是不被允许的。本文将介绍如何处理vue开发中遇到的跨域请求问题。
module.exports = { dev: { proxyTable: { '/api': { target: 'http://localhost:8080', changeOrigin: true, pathRewrite: { '^/api': '' } } } } }
上述代码中,将以/api开头的请求转发到http://localhost:8080。
结论:
在Vue开发中,经常会遇到需要处理跨域请求问题的情况。通过服务器端配置、代理和JSONP等方法,我们可以有效地解决跨域请求问题,确保应用正常运行。同时,我们也需要注意跨域请求可能带来的安全问题,并在部署应用时注意域名的一致性,以避免跨域请求问题的出现。
以上就是如何处理Vue开发中遇到的跨域请求问题的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号